# REPORT — v0.41.0: provisioned customer guests auto-start after a host reboot (`onboot:1`, F3)
**Repo:** `felhom-agent` · **Version:** `v0.40.0`**`v0.41.0`** · **Date:** 2026-06-24
**Baseline:** `main` @ `db95d51` (version var `0.40.0`), trunk-based, no branches.
**Class:** risky/supervised — touches the provisioning chain (back-half).
## Finding (F3, from `TEST-REPORT-stable-path-sysdrive-restart-2026-06-23.md`)
The golden bakes `--onboot 0` (`configs/build-golden.sh:63`, template safety) and the provision
back-half never overrode it → **every provisioned customer guest was `onboot:0`**. After a host
reboot/power-cut the customer's whole home-server (controller + all apps) stays **down until a manual
`pct start`**. Confirmed live in the campaign (Phase 4.1: host rebooted → `pct status 9201` = stopped).
## The fix
`internal/provision/backhalf.go`, `BackHalf.Provision`: added a fatal step right after the config-mount
attach (and before the guest-hook install):
```go
if err := b.run(ctx, "pct", "set", strconv.Itoa(in.VMID), "-onboot", "1"); err != nil {
return Result{}, fmt.Errorf("provision: set onboot: %w", err)
}
```
- **Locus = the back-half, not the golden.** `build-golden.sh` `--onboot 0` is **unchanged** — a template
must not auto-start; `onboot` is a per-guest property the back-half is the right place to set.
- **Fatal**, like the config-mount attach (a guest that won't auto-recover is a provisioning defect).
- **No `startup`/boot-order/delay** (operator decision): the v0.75 mountpoint-gate already covers the
drive-bind race at boot (Phase 4.4). The agent never auto-`pct start`s anything — this is config only.
## Test + red-proof
`internal/provision/backhalf_test.go`:
- Added `TestProvision_SetsOnbootOne` — asserts the exact `pct set 8200 -onboot 1` invocation was
recorded by the fake runner (via a new `recRunner.hasExact` helper, since several `pct` calls are now
recorded and `find` only returns the first).
- **Red-proof (run/confirm/revert):** removed the `b.run(... -onboot 1)` call → `TestProvision_SetsOnbootOne`
**FAILED** (`expected 'pct set 8200 -onboot 1' to be issued`) → restored the call → **green**.
- Existing back-half tests stay green (chown-failure-stops still holds: onboot is after the config-mount
attach, so a chown failure never reaches it).
- Green gate: `go build ./...` ✓ · `go vet ./...` ✓ · `go test ./...` ✓ (all packages ok).
## Deploy + remediate + verify
**A. Built + deployed agent v0.41.0.** Built on 192.168.0.180 (go1.26, `-ldflags -X main.version=0.41.0`,
source @ `166a1c8`) → scp 180→local→felhom-pve → backed up the prior binary to
`/usr/local/bin/felhom-agent.bak-0.40.0``install -m0755``systemctl restart felhom-agent`. Verified:
`felhom-agent --version`**0.41.0**, service **active**, logs clean (local-api leaf ready, both 9201
drives re-bound under the shared parent, hub desired-state updated).
**B. Demo remediation (9201 was provisioned pre-fix → `onboot:0`).** `pct config 9201` before → `onboot: 0`;
ran `pct set 9201 -onboot 1` (non-destructive, config-only); after → **`onboot: 1`** ✓.
**C. Back-half fix proper — NOT yet live-validated.** The unit test + `pct config 9201 → onboot:1` cover
the immediate state, but the back-half *path itself* (a fresh provision emitting `onboot:1` with no
manual set) **awaits the deferred supervised capstone re-provision** (destroy + re-provision 9201 with
the new agent) — operator-gated, needs the golden volid + retrieval passphrase.
**Optional (operator-gated):** reboot felhom-pve → confirm 9201 auto-starts (`pct status 9201` = running
without a manual `pct start`) — the exact Phase-4.1 failure, now expected to pass.
